Ovulation Testing Kits Market Size, Share, By Product Type, Application, Distribution Channels, and Region - Trends, Analysis, and Forecast till 2035
Ovulation testing kits are used by women to help determine the time in the menstrual cycle when getting pregnant is most likely. The target market is driven by increasing cases of polycystic ovary syndrome (PCOS) and other hormonal disorders affecting women of reproductive age. In addition, an increase in the age of first-time pregnancies, and declining fertility rates globally are other factors propelling the growth of the global market. Furthermore, technological advancements that increase the efficiency and cost-effectiveness of production, increasing success rates of IVF technology, rising awareness regarding IVF procedures, and a trend toward delayed onset of pregnancy are also anticipated to create opportunities for growth of the global market over the forecast period.

Ovulation Home Test Overview:
According to a study published by the National Institutes of Health, The test detects a rise in luteinizing hormone (LH) in the urine. A rise in this hormone signals the ovary to release the egg. This at-home test is often used by women to help predict when an egg release is likely. This is when pregnancy is most likely to occur. These kits can be bought at most drug stores.
Fertility monitoring used at home is not the same as LH urine testing. Digital portable devices are used for fertility monitoring. They use your basal body temperature, the amount of LH in your urine, or the electrolyte levels in your saliva to forecast when you will ovulate. Ovulation data for multiple menstrual cycles can be stored on these devices.
The majority of ovulation prediction test kits have five to seven sticks, which must be checked over a few days in order to identify an increase in LH. The length of your menstrual cycle determines the exact time of the month you begin testing.
For instance, we must start testing on day 11 (the eleventh day following the start of the menstruation) if your typical cycle lasts 28 days. Discuss the test's scheduling with particular healthcare physician if the cycle interval is different from 28 days. Testing should usually begin three to five days before to the expected timing of ovulation.
